A domiciliary care agency is recruiting Full and Part Time Care Assistants in Newry. The position offers guaranteed full-time hours, flexible working arrangements, and competitive hourly wages (£13-£15 per hour). Ideal candidates will have a caring disposition, a valid driving licence, and vehicle access.

Responsibilities include:

  • Assisting clients with daily tasks
  • Providing companionship

This role promises job satisfaction and professional training opportunities.
